What companies run services between Beckton Park DLR Station, England and The O2 Arena, England?

Dockland Light Railway (DLR) operates a train from Beckton Park DLR Station to Canning Town DLR Station every 10 minutes. Tickets cost £2–3 and the journey takes 10 min. Alternatively, Go Ahead London operates a bus from London City Airport to North Greenwich Station every 10 minutes. Tickets cost £1–25 and the journey takes 17 min.
